Residents say beautiful murmurations belie the stench and mess left behind by nesting starlings.
Roosting starlings make these trees in Kent Square their home over winter - but locals are fed up with the mess they create
"People keep taking pictures and saying how lovely it is but it isn't if you are living here," she said. She said the stench lasted for months after the birds migrated because the council left the mess on the grass.
